Authorities investigate motive behind attack as community mourns devastating loss
A violent knife attack during a children’s dance class in Southport on Monday left two children dead and nine others injured, including six critically. The attack occurred at Hart Space, a venue hosting a Taylor Swift-themed yoga and dance session for children aged six to eleven.
Merseyside Police reported that a 17-year-old male suspect was apprehended on charges of murder and attempted murder. The motivation for the assault remains unclear, but it is not currently considered terrorism-related.
Witnesses described harrowing scenes, with children and adults fleeing the studio, many covered in blood. Parents frantically sought their children, while local residents and business owners provided aid before emergency services arrived. Police and trauma support teams are assisting affected families, and Alder Hey Children’s Hospital declared a major incident due to the influx of casualties.
Chief Constable Serena Kennedy condemned the “ferocious attack” and commended the bravery of adults who shielded the children. The incident has deeply shaken the community, with tributes pouring in for the victims as investigators work to uncover the cause of this devastating event.
